LAVENDER DANDELION COOKIES



Lavender Dandelion Cookies image

These are not a traditional cookie. These vegan cookies are great for backpacking and travel very well.

Provided by Danielle Monique Cade

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Drop Cookie Recipes

Time 20m

Yield 3

Number Of Ingredients 9

¼ cup whole wheat flour
¼ cup steel cut oats
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 tablespoon flax seeds
1 tablespoon chia seeds
8 large dandelion blossoms, yellow petals only
⅛ teaspoon dried lavender flowers
1 teaspoon vanilla
¾ cup water, or as needed

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a baking sheet or line with parchment paper.
  • Combine flour, oats, brown sugar, flax, chia seeds, and dandelion petals in a bowl. Crush lavender flowers with fingers; add to flour mixture. Stir in vanilla extract and enough water to create a moist dough that holds together when squeezed. Portion dough into 6 cookies and arrange on pr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in preheated oven until cookies are dry and fragrant, about 10 minutes. Allow to cool before removing from baking sheet.

LAVENDER AND LEMON COOKIES



Lavender and Lemon Cookies image

Provided by Giada De Laurentiis

Categories     dessert

Time 40m

Yield 25 to 27 cookies

Number Of Ingredients 11

3/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 cup almond flour
2 tablespoons arrowroot
2 tablespoons sugar
1 tablespoon dried lavender
1/2 teaspoon fine sea sal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 stick un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ch pieces, chilled
1 large lemon, zested
2 tablespoons honey
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ice

Steps:

  • Place an oven rack in the center of the oven.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• In a food processor, pulse together the flours, arrowroot, sugar, lavender, salt and baking soda.
  • Add the butter and lemon zest. Pulse until the mixture forms a coarse meal. Add the honey and lemon juice. Pulse until the mixture forms a soft dough. Form the dough into 1-inch round balls and press into discs, about 1 1/2 inches in diameter and 1/4-inch thick. Arrange in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et. Bake until light brown around the edges, 9 to 11 minutes. Cool for 5 minutes. Transfer to a wire rack and cool completely, about 15 minutes.

LAVENDER SHORTBREAD COOKIES



Lavender Shortbread Cookies image

A buttery lavender-flavored dough that can be made into round shapes using a biscuit cutter, or various shapes using cookie cutters. You can also roll the dough into a log, chill, and then slice and bake.

Provided by Maryeileen Corcoran

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Butter Cookie Recipes     Shortbread Cookie Recipes

Time 1h40m

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 ½ cups butter, softened
⅔ cup white sugar
¼ cup sifted confectioners' sugar
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h lavender
1 tablespoon chopped fresh mint leaves
1 teaspoon grated lemon zest
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
½ cup cornstarch
¼ te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, cream together the butter, white sugar and confectioners' sugar until light and fluffy. Mix in the lavender, mint and lemon zest. Combine the flour, cornstarch and salt; mix into the batter until well blended. Divide dough into two balls, wrap in plastic wrap and flatten to about 1inch thick. Refrigerate until firm, about 1hour.
  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C). On a lightly floured surface, roll the dough out to 1/4 inch thickness. Cut into shapes with cookie cutters. Cookie stamps will work well on these too. Place on cookie sheets.
  • Bake for 18 to 20 minutes in the preheated oven, just until cookies begin to brown at the edges. Cool for a few minutes on the baking sheets then transfer to wire racks to cool completely.

DANDELION COOKIES



Dandelion Cookies image

Make and share this Dandelion Cookies rec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Alia55

Categories     Drop Cookies

Time 27m

Yield 40 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 cup shortening
1/4 cup white sugar
2 tablespoons white sugar
1/4 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ons brown sugar
1 egg
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 cup dandelion flowers, just the petals, washed and patted dry
1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• Cream together the shortening and sugars.
  • When light and fluffy, add the vanilla and egg. Beat well.
  • Mix in all the dry ingredients, including the dandelion petals.
  • Drop by spoonfuls or roll into balls about 1/2 inch round, and place on an ungreased cookie sheet.
  • Bake at 375 degrees F for about 7 minutes or until the edges are slightly brown.

DANDELION FLOWER COOKIES



Dandelion Flower Cookies image

As a kid, I spent countless hours picking dandelions and putting them in cups, leaving them on the kitchen counter as a surprise for my mom. Kids LOVE dandelions, after all, they are some of the only "flowers" they are allowed to pick whenever they will. I thought this sounded like a great project for kids, and can't wait to try these cookies at the first sight of these "flowers"! From what I've heard, these are NOT very sweet. Got this from learningherbs.com Prep time does not include picking dandelions!

Provided by Mrs.R

Categories     Drop Cookies

Time 23m

Yield 24 cookies, 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/2 cup vegetable oil
1/2 cup honey
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up unbleached flour (whole wheat is fine)
1 cup dry oatmeal
1/2 cup dandelion flowers (just the yellow part...pull off the green part)

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Mix the oil and honey and then beat in the 2 eggs and vanilla.
  • Remove the yellow flower parts from the green parts (compost the green parts).
  • Stir in the flour, oatmeal, and dandelion flowers.
  • Drop the batter by tablespoonfuls onto an oiled cookie sheet.
  • Bake for 10-15 minutes.
